Alright, that's done and over with! So, you're probably wondering about the "deleted scene." On April 10, 2008, two statements were made by the creator of Brawl, Masahiro Sakurai, on the Smash Bros. DOJO!! website, in a post pertaining to the secrets of the Subspace Emissary mode. This is what they said:
"Tabuu also has his eye on Meta Knight's ship, the Halberd, as a means of transportation for the Subspace Army. Using the Subspace Army, he launches a violent attack on Meta Knight and takes the ship for his own. During the attack, King Dedede engages Meta Knight, unknowingly making it impossible for Meta Knight to repel the Subspace Army's attack."
"The taking of the battleship Halberd, as well as the scuffle between King Dedede and Meta Knight, were not shown in the game, because those scenes unfortunately had to be cut."
